How does resin enhance the durability of composite material animal sculptures in harsh weather?

Resin plays a crucial role in enhancing the durability of composite material animal sculptures, especially when exposed to harsh weather conditions. As a versatile and robust material, resin provides a protective layer that shields sculptures from environmental factors such as UV rays, rain, and temperature fluctuations. Its inherent resistance to moisture prevents cracking and warping, ensuring the structural integrity of the artwork over time. Additionally, resin's ability to bond seamlessly with other materials in composite sculptures creates a unified, durable structure that can withstand physical stress. This combination of weather resistance and structural strength makes resin an ideal choice for outdoor animal sculptures, preserving their aesthetic appeal and longevity even in challenging climates.
